The journey of a website visitor throughout Alliance and neighboring regions tends to be brief and high-paced. Users scan for headlines, recognizable branding, and clear calls to action. If they do not find what they need—whether it’s a phone number, menu, or booking link—they move on to another business. The web design company in alliance, with insight into custom web needs, creates user-friendly interfaces so that businesses can meet their target audience exactly where they are in their customer journey. Simplicity, strong navigation, and a visible message are far more valuable to prospects than fancy effects or overloads of text.

Common Reasons Businesses Lose Customers Online
- Content or service details are unclear or buried
- Navigation is confusing with too many clicks
- First impressions do not create instant trust
- Customers move on quickly to visible competitors, including options in Euclid, Lorain, or Mentor
Many businesses across Northeast Ohio may not realize how quickly a potential customer makes a decision—and how easily they move on if the website presents any friction. It is rarely a lack of skill or service that causes lost customers. More often, it is an online presence that is confusing or cluttered, where critical information is not immediately visible. Prospects in the Lake Erie region don’t wait; if a company’s message is hidden, they will pick a provider in a neighboring city, crossing city lines with the same ease as clicking a link. Clean, effective website design is a proven solution—removing barriers, reducing lost opportunities, and keeping attention focused from the first impression all the way to the point of contact.
